Output 12bab5a2b95dbe2a847d3522c35d64181ba090e2e17c1508c13eba45aacbb1dc:8

value
860500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b81035d2147079b6e812ca811b6a8ea567d05110 OP_EQUAL
address
3JUFg9WcVzdwXb2DhDzjxzUMwJDJDLrK6r
transaction
12bab5a2b95dbe2a847d3522c35d64181ba090e2e17c1508c13eba45aacbb1dc
spent
true